Struct WithdrawNftT22Cpi 

Source
pub struct WithdrawNftT22Cpi<'a, 'b> {
    pub __program: &'b AccountInfo<'a>,
    pub owner: &'b AccountInfo<'a>,
    pub pool: &'b AccountInfo<'a>,
    pub whitelist: Option<&'b AccountInfo<'a>>,
    pub mint_proof: Option<&'b AccountInfo<'a>>,
    pub mint: &'b AccountInfo<'a>,
    pub nft_receipt: &'b AccountInfo<'a>,
    pub owner_ta: &'b AccountInfo<'a>,
    pub pool_ta: &'b AccountInfo<'a>,
    pub token_program: &'b AccountInfo<'a>,
    pub associated_token_program: &'b AccountInfo<'a>,
    pub system_program: &'b AccountInfo<'a>,
}
Expand description

withdraw_nft_t22 CPI instruction.

Fields§

§__program: &'b AccountInfo<'a>

The program to invoke.

§owner: &'b AccountInfo<'a>

The owner of the pool and the NFT.

§pool: &'b AccountInfo<'a>

The pool the NFT is being transferred to/from.

§whitelist: Option<&'b AccountInfo<'a>>

The whitelist that gatekeeps which NFTs can be deposited into the pool. Must match the whitelist stored in the pool state.

§mint_proof: Option<&'b AccountInfo<'a>>

Optional account which must be passed in if the NFT must be verified against a merkle proof condition in the whitelist.

§mint: &'b AccountInfo<'a>

The mint account of the NFT.

§nft_receipt: &'b AccountInfo<'a>

The NFT deposit receipt, which ties an NFT to the pool it was deposited to.

§owner_ta: &'b AccountInfo<'a>

The TA of the owner where the NFT will be withdrawn to.

§pool_ta: &'b AccountInfo<'a>

The TA of the pool, where the NFT token is escrowed.

§token_program: &'b AccountInfo<'a>

The SPL Token program for the Mint and ATAs.

§associated_token_program: &'b AccountInfo<'a>

The SPL associated token program.

§system_program: &'b AccountInfo<'a>

The Solana system program.
